Transaction 16a7a231f00c90895140c7ba0f4773459d01a99018918bcd2ce611bc577eefa0

1 Input
2 Outputs
  • 16a7a231f00c90895140c7ba0f4773459d01a99018918bcd2ce611bc577eefa0:0
  • value  128056
    address  18ijAp6nrLXZB9E3MFerx2kgFx6BvpG3Fa
  • 16a7a231f00c90895140c7ba0f4773459d01a99018918bcd2ce611bc577eefa0:1
  • value  2837647
    address  3MLqQWt7v1avCLHPxabSgWyxoyfVL43mxP